This paper presents the experimental results of two-wave mixing and self-pu
mped phase conjugation (SPPC) in barium titanate (BaTiO3) crystals doped wi
th Rh or Ce. It has been shown that the main parameters of SPPC depend very
strongly on the concentrations of dopants, the incident angles and the cry
stal cut used. High gain in two-wave mixing corresponds to low phase-conjug
ate reflectivity in all samples. It is impossible to maintain the highest r
eflectivity and gain simultaneously, because the gain will definitely be li
mited when we try to get the highest reflectivity, and vice versa. Some qua
litative explanation of the experimental results is also given.
